I’m pretty excited that Botanical Beauty is finally out!  Last spring I went to the Rhododendron Gardens here in Portland, and was simply taken away.  It’s a hidden gem of a garden, and right around Mother’s Day is when the rhododendrons as well as many of the other flowers are in full bloom.  It’s such a beautiful sight.  I was instantly inspired by all the surrounding beauty, so when I started designing this collection I was filled with ideas.

When Christmas came to a close on Gifty Galore (QWU) this year, we really needed something to look forward to making. Gifty Galore offers six months of wonderful projects with a new one posted each week from June through December. When the season comes to a close it’s such a disappointment to be left with nothing to make so, Teri and I put our creative heads together and came up with a series of candle mats.

I planned to make some stockings last weekend, to put small gifts and holiday treats in for friends and family, but I got a cold. This week, I decided it was not too late!  I downloaded the Connecting Threads' free pattern for Homespun Christmas Stockings and promised myself I would only use fabric from my stash.
